Gameplay and Features
Roulette is a game of chance where players place bets on where they think a ball will land on a spinning wheel. The wheel is divided into numbered pockets, either red or black, with the numbers 0-36. There are different types of bets that players can place, each with its own payout odds. The two main variations of roulette are European and American roulette, with the main difference being the number of pockets on the wheel.
Roulette Payout
Understanding roulette payout is crucial for maximizing your winnings. The payout in roulette varies depending on the type of bet you place. Here are some of the common bets in roulette and their corresponding payouts:
| Bet Type | Payout |
|---|---|
| Straight Up | 35:1 |
| Split | 17:1 |
| Street | 11:1 |
| Corner | 8:1 |
| Line | 5:1 |
| Even/Odd | 1:1 |
These are just a few examples of the many bets you can place in roulette. Each bet has its own payout ratio, so it’s important to understand the odds before placing your bets.
House Edge
When playing roulette, it’s essential to be aware of the house edge. The house edge is the advantage that the casino has over the players. In European roulette, the house edge is around 2.7%, while in American roulette, it is higher at 5.26% due to the presence of an additional 00 pocket on the wheel.
Players can reduce the house edge by choosing to play European roulette over American roulette. Additionally, sticking to even money bets like red/black or odd/even can also help minimize the house edge.
